Sweden's ADRENALINE RUSH To Release Self-Titled Debut In August

June 12, 2014, 10 years ago

hot flashes news adrenaline rush

Frontiers Records has announced the release of the self-titled debut album from Sweden's Adrenaline Rush, on August 22nd in Europe and August 26th in North America.

Fronted by the gorgeous and talented Tåve Wanning (formerly part of the platinum selling duo Peaches), Adrenaline Rush promises to fire up the international rock scene with their lethal dose of heavy guitars, infectious hooks and full blown rock n' roll attitude! The musicians completing the lineup were hand-picked from bands around Stockholm, all having different backgrounds and each of them an important piece of the puzzle.

The debut album was recorded and written under the direction of producer Erik Mårtensson (Eclipse, W.E.T) and features 11 energetic, live-oriented tracks with strong melodies and powerful riffs. The modern production keeps the spirit of the 1980´s alive and should appeal to fans of bands like Danger Danger, Vixen, Dokken, Warrant, Treat and Crazy Lixx.

“We want to entertain and be the soundtrack of the party - it’s all about foot-stomping, head-banging tracks that make you want to get up and dance and drive your car much too fast. My favorite track other than the single "Change Is Playin’ To Win", it always gets me in a good mood. Making this record with Erik was a wild ride and I hope you will ENJOY THE RUSH!” – Tåve.

Frontiers launched Adrenaline Rush with the digital release of the first single “Change” in late April. The track can be downloaded from iTunes, or listened to via streaming services like Spotify or Deezer.

The single was followed by an EPK that can be seen below. The band then went on to play the Frontiers Rock Festival in Milan where their dynamic performance left a lasting impression on the attending rockers.

Everything is now finally in place for the release of the album and the band is ready to take the show on the road with this killer new release!
